Ben moves fast or he had done a lot of work on the starter trades before the Lester decision came down. But for all his hard work, it seems we have a staff of four #3s and no real Ace, and in rebuilding the staff there is a hole in the top of the rotation.
1-???
2-Buchholz
3-Porcello
4-Miley
5-Kelly
6-AAA guy
So with a fair amount of financial flexibility and a quiver full of highly regarded prospects, how does Ben fill the hole?.
Pursue the best FA on the market Max Scherzer under the assumption that choice may be for 7/8 years at about a $28 million AAV.
Pursue free-agent James Shields, lets assume he could be had for 5/110.
Cole Hamels can be had in a trade. Lets assume his cost is 2 high ceiling prospects plus his 5/114 contract (5th year option guaranteed)
Johnny Cueto. He's a free agent in 2016 so he's basically a 1 year rental, but may cost 2 prospects but his contract for 2015 is 10 million.
Or there may be other choices, like Jordan Zimmerman.
Or Ben could do nothing, and fill the rotation with try-outs and hope that internal candidates like Owens or Ranaudo fill out the rotation.
You're Ben Cherington, what do you advise your bosses is the best course to take?
